Apple Cookies

By

Check out these awesome apple cookies! With brown sugar, cinnamon, raisins, and walnuts, they're the perfect fall cookie.

Ingredients

  • 3/4 cup shortening, softened
  • 1 1/2 cups packed brown sugar
  • 3 large eggs
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la
  • 2 2/3 cups flour
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 3/4 teaspoon baking powder
  • 3/4 teaspoon baking soda
  • 3/4 teaspoon cinnamon
  • 1 1/2 cups quick cooking rolled oats
  • 2 medium McIntosh apples, peeled and chopped
  • 3/4 cup raisins
  • 2/3 cup walnuts

Details

Servings 4
Preparation time 15mins
Cooking time 30mins

Preparation

Step 1

Preheat oven to 350°F, grease baking sheets and set aside.

In a large bowl, cream together the shortening and brown sugar. Then add the eggs and vanilla and beat the mixture until it's fluffy.

Sift together 2 cups of the flour, salt, baking powder, baking soda and cinnamon. Add the sifted ingredients and the oats to the creamed mixture. Blend well.

In a separate bowl, stir together the remaining 2/3 cup flour, apples, raisins and walnuts. Fold this mixture in with the rest of the batter.

Drop by the teaspoon 2 inches apart onto the prepared baking sheets. Bake until the edges are golden, about 12 minutes.

Cool the cookies on a wire rack or a plate and then put into a sealed container. These cookies will stay fresh for up to 5 days.
